Introduction to Photovoltaic System

The photovoltaic (PV) power generation system is mainly composed of large-area PV panels, direct current (DC) combiner boxes, DC distribution cabinets, PV inverters, alternating current (AC) distribution cabinets, grid connected transformers, and connecting cables.

What is DC PV Solar Combiner Box

The Solar combiner box in the photovoltaic power generation system is a wiring device that ensures orderly connection and convergence of photovoltaic modules. forming individual photovoltaic strings, then connecting several such strings in parallel into a solar combiner box. What must be used before connecting the solar inverter?

An adequately sized PV service disconnect box must be used prior to making the connection between the junction box and the solar inverter. Then the wires from the utility meter, the main breaker panel, and the PV solar are connected in the junction box.
